69 GMC risen from the dead

This is a build diary of my truck. I will update this thread as I go along with the truck primarily for my personal log. I found this truck a few months back in the mountains of Tennessee. Hoping it was one of my papaws ole trucks I remember him selling to an older feller when I was a young seedling but As it turns out who knows if it’s actually it or not the old man died and so did the story of the truck. But I’m going to say it was his anyways because it sounds cool. The only parts salvageable from the cab was the doors, dash and front cowl section but the frame was near perfect with a few problem areas that’s easily fixable.
